Transaction 3c8d394e64171ee84336c79aef6497ed010b0ebf32f9fa6807875b91756b653f
1 Input
1 Output
-
3c8d394e64171ee84336c79aef6497ed010b0ebf32f9fa6807875b91756b653f:0
- value
- 62873550
- script pubkey
- OP_0 OP_PUSHBYTES_20 f52f1696a2737c92d53bca4347d80334610a28ba
- address
- bc1q75h3d94zwd7f94fmefp50kqrx3ss529688l6tl